

A COVID-19 patient is discharged from the Leishenshan (Thunder God Mountain) Hospital in Wuhan, central China's Hubei Province, April 9, 2020. The hospital shut down the last general ward area on Thursday. At present, a total of 15 COVID-19 patients are still treated in the Intensive Care Unit (ICU) wards of the hospital.
